KipV Posted December 8, 2015 Share Posted December 8, 2015 I know that a lot of people here are using the CS6 Suite on Mac so I wanted to ask if anyone is using it on El Capitan? Jim_Campbell Posted December 8, 2015 Share Posted December 8, 2015 CS6 runs under El Capitan, but you need to install a legacy version of Java to get it to work.
